What is a Gas Dock job?

A Gas Dock job typically involves assisting customers with fueling boats, maintaining the dock area, and ensuring safety protocols are followed. Responsibilities may include handling fuel pumps, performing minor boat maintenance, and providing customer service. Employees also monitor fuel levels, check for spills, and keep the dock clean and organized. This role requires attention to detail, strong communication skills, and an understanding of boating safety regulations.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Gas Dock position,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Gas Dock attendant, you need a strong understanding of marine fueling procedures, basic mechanical aptitude, and attention to safety protocols, typically gained through on-the-job training. Familiarity with fuel dispensing systems, point-of-sale terminals, and often basic record-keeping tools is important. Excellent customer service skills, teamwork, and clear communication help build rapport with boaters and colleagues. These qualities ensure safe fuel handling, satisfied customers, and efficient dock operations in a busy waterfront environment.

What are some common challenges a Gas Dock attendant may face, and how can they be managed?

Working as a Gas Dock attendant often means dealing with changing weather conditions, busy weekends, and the need to balance multiple tasks such as fueling, assisting with docking, and answering customer inquiries. Staying alert and following strict safety protocols is essential when handling fuel and working around moving boats. Effective communication with boaters and coworkers helps prevent accidents and ensures smooth operations. Being adaptable and safety-focused will help you handle these challenges and create a positive experience for marina guests.

What qualifications do you need to be a dock worker?

To be a gas dock worker, basic qualifications typically include a high school diploma or equivalent, good communication skills, and the ability to operate fueling equipment safely. Some positions may require certification in fueling procedures or safety training, and physical stamina is often necessary for handling equipment and working outdoors.

Job description

1.Oversee gas dock, rental dock and wet slips
2.Verify that dock crew is properly trained in all areas of responsibility
a. Movement of customer boats during launch and retrieval including proper procedure of removing/installing covers and securing boats and personal watercraft to dock
b. Communicating via Speedy Dock
c. Prosper procedure for fueling boats and personal watercraft
d. Proper start-up/shutdown procedures for fuel delivery systems and gas dock
e. Usage of PC and cash register
f. Proper procedures for rental boats including cleaning, pre-rental check list, regular maintenance and customer assistance at departure and return
3. Assist customers as needed
4. Observe and report fuel levels
5. Observe and report fuel delivery system failures or abnormalities
6. Complete daily cash register till
7. Complete any other daily tasks associated with dock hands and gas dock
